PROVOST OF COLLEGE

APPOINTMENT IN DUBLIN By Cable.—Press Association.—Copyright Reed. 10.9 a.m. LONDON, Monday. Professor Edward John Gwynn has been appointed provost of Trinity College, Dublin.—A. and N.Z. Professor Gwynn has been a fellow of Trinity College. Dublin, since 1893. He is professor of Celtic languages in the University of Dublin.
